Well water in Kimble County, Texas

In Kimble County, 11% of 36 tested well samples exceeded the EPA limit for nitrate (10 mg/L), based on public data from Texas Water Development Board Groundwater Database and USGS Water Quality Portal.

90 individual samples from 51 wells, 1961 to 2023. Data refreshed September 9, 2026.

TWDB samples an ambient monitoring network of wells on a rotation, so these describe aquifers, not a survey of homeowners' tests.

What this means

The contaminants most often above their limit here are nitrate (11% of 36 samples). A well next door can differ sharply from yours because bedrock fractures, well depth and plumbing all matter, so these rates describe the area, not your tap.

Chloride and Manganese are widespread in local groundwater. They are mainly a staining and taste problem, but high manganese also carries a health advisory for infants.

Contamination sources on record in Kimble County

TCEQ records 12 leaking underground storage tank sites and 1 hazardous waste site in Kimble County, among 15 regulated sites in total. Groundwater does not follow property lines, so a well within a few hundred feet of one of these is worth testing for what that site could release.

12
leaking underground storage tank sitesGasoline and heating oil that leaked from tanks move through groundwater as benzene, MTBE and other volatile organic compounds.
1
hazardous waste siteSolvents, degreasers and metals from industrial sites can travel far in fractured bedrock.

Common questions

Is there arsenic in well water in Kimble County?

Arsenic was detected in 17% of 36 public well samples in Kimble County, and 0% were above the EPA limit of 10 ug/L. Arsenic has no taste or smell; a lab test is the only way to know your level.

How high is radon in well water in Kimble County?

The median radon level across 1 public samples in Kimble County was 580 pCi/L, with a high of 580 pCi/L. New Hampshire recommends treatment above 2,000 pCi/L.

How often should I test a private well in Kimble County?

Test for bacteria and nitrate every year. Test once for arsenic, uranium, radon, fluoride, manganese and PFAS, then again every three to five years or after any change in taste, color, or plumbing.
